A patient with rheumatoid arthritis is taking prednisone. What is an important side effect for the nurse to monitor?
- A. Hyperglycemia
- B. Bradycardia
- C. Hypotension
- D. Hyperkalemia
Correct Answer: A
Rationale: The correct answer is A: Hyperglycemia. Prednisone is a corticosteroid that can cause an increase in blood glucose levels by promoting gluconeogenesis and decreasing insulin sensitivity. Monitoring for hyperglycemia is crucial as it can lead to serious complications such as diabetic ketoacidosis. Bradycardia (B) and hypotension (C) are not typical side effects of prednisone, as it tends to cause fluid retention and hypertension. Hyperkalemia (D) is also unlikely as prednisone can actually cause hypokalemia due to increased renal potassium excretion.

A client is admitted with a diagnosis of acute pancreatitis. Which laboratory value should the nurse monitor closely?
- A. Serum amylase.
- B. Serum sodium.
- C. Serum calcium.
- D. Serum potassium.
Correct Answer: A
Rationale: The correct answer is A: Serum amylase. In acute pancreatitis, there is inflammation of the pancreas leading to elevated serum amylase levels. Amylase is an enzyme produced by the pancreas, and increased levels indicate pancreatic injury. Monitoring serum amylase helps in diagnosing and assessing the severity of pancreatitis.
Choice B: Serum sodium, and Choice D: Serum potassium may be affected in pancreatitis due to fluid shifts, but they are not specific markers for pancreatitis.
Choice C: Serum calcium may also be affected in pancreatitis, but monitoring serum calcium is not as crucial as monitoring serum amylase for diagnosing and managing acute pancreatitis.

A patient with glaucoma is prescribed timolol eye drops. What is the primary action of this medication?
- A. Reduce intraocular pressure
- B. Dilate the pupils
- C. Constrict the pupils
- D. Enhance tear production
Correct Answer: A
Rationale: The correct answer is A: Reduce intraocular pressure. Timolol is a beta-blocker that works by decreasing the production of aqueous humor in the eye, thereby reducing intraocular pressure. This action helps to prevent damage to the optic nerve in patients with glaucoma. Choices B and C are incorrect because timolol does not affect pupil size. Choice D is incorrect because timolol does not enhance tear production; in fact, it may have a drying effect on the eyes.
A client with heart failure is prescribed furosemide (Lasix). Which instruction should the nurse include in the client's teaching plan?
- A. Take the medication before bedtime.
- B. Report any weight gain of more than 2 pounds in a day.
- C. Increase your intake of high-sodium foods.
- D. Limit your fluid intake to less than 1 liter per day.
Correct Answer: B
Rationale: The correct answer is B: Report any weight gain of more than 2 pounds in a day. This instruction is crucial for a client with heart failure taking furosemide as sudden weight gain can indicate fluid retention, which can worsen heart failure. Monitoring weight daily can help detect early signs of fluid overload.
A: Taking the medication before bedtime is not a critical instruction for furosemide as it is usually taken in the morning to prevent nocturia.
C: Increasing intake of high-sodium foods contradicts the purpose of furosemide, which is a diuretic used to reduce fluid retention by promoting diuresis.
D: Limiting fluid intake to less than 1 liter per day can lead to dehydration and electrolyte imbalances, which can be harmful for a client with heart failure.
After performing a paracentesis on a client with ascites, 3 liters of fluid are removed. Which assessment parameter is most critical for the nurse to monitor following the procedure?
- A. Pedal pulses.
- B. Breath sounds.
- C. Gag reflex.
- D. Vital signs.
Correct Answer: D
Rationale: The correct answer is D: Vital signs. After paracentesis, monitoring vital signs is crucial as fluid removal can lead to changes in blood pressure, heart rate, and overall fluid balance. Hypotension or tachycardia may indicate hypovolemia or shock. Pedal pulses (A) are important but not as critical post-paracentesis. Breath sounds (B) are important for respiratory assessment but not directly related to fluid removal. Gag reflex (C) is unrelated to paracentesis and not a priority post-procedure.
